As I already proposed previously, I proposed PR 17290 to simply skip test_pidfd_open() if os.pidfd_open() fails with a PermissionError. I don't propose to change os.pidfd_open(), only the test unit for practical reasons: not bother users who have to use a strict Linux sandbox using a syscalls whitelist. |
